Located in the heart of Europe, Germany is bordered by at least 9 different countries;Poland and the Czech Republic to the east, Netherlands, Belgium, Luxembourg, and France to the west, Switzerland and Austria to the South while the North Sea and the Baltic sea provide the country with maritime access to the north.

With a population of more than 82 million inhabitants, Germany is the second most populous country in Europe. It is the seventh largest country in Europe by land size. Germany is also Europe’s biggest economy and the fifth largest economy in the world by Purchasing Power Parity. The country is a key player in global politics and it is an important member of both the European Union and the United Nation.

THE BENEFITS OF STUDYING FOR A DEGREE IN GERMANY


Germany has about 400 institutions of higher learning,providing world-class education and globally recognized qualifications in a broad range of degree programs.

The German government provides tuition-free education to both foreign and international students in all public or government funded universities. While studying in Germany, international students can benefit from an experience that combines the prospect of a fresh start in a new country with qualitative education that is second to none.

THE TOP 10 RANKED UNIVERSITIES IN GERMANY


Germany boasts of some of the oldest and most prestigious universities in the world. In a recent 2017 ranking, the top ten universities in Germany place among the top 100 in the world.
Germany Ranking World Ranking University City
1 34 LMU Munich Munich
2 41 Technical University of Munich Munich
3 45 Heidelberg University Heidelberg
4 62 Humboldt University Berlin
5 79 RWTH University Aachen Aachen
6 82 University of Freiburg Freiburg imBreisgau
7 88 Free University of Berlin Berlin
8 92 Technical University of Berlin Berlin
9 94 University of Tubingen Tubingen
10 100 University of Bonn Bonn

1. LMU Munich


The Ludwig Maximilian University (LMU) of Munich was founded in 1472 and it is one of the oldest universities in the country. It counts no less than 34 Nobel laureates including the physicist Max Planck, Otto Hahn and Werner Heisenberg as part of its proud alumni.

LMU has the second-largest student population of any German university, and an estimated 13 per cent of the total student body is made up of foreign or international students.

2. Technical University of Munich

The state owned Technical University of Munich was established to focus exclusively on science and technology and engineering. However, overtime the university has expanded to offering degree courses in medicine, natural science agriculture and even the social sciences.

Since its inception in the 19th century, no less than 13 Nobel Prizes have been awarded to persons affiliated with the Technical University of Munich

3. Heidelberg University

Established in 1386, Heidelberg University is the oldest university in Germany and one of the oldest in all of Europe. The university is renowned and respected for its contributions towards various areas of knowledge including psychiatry, sociology, environmental physics and genetics.

The university’s alumni lists no less than fifty-six Nobel laureates including the sociologist Max Weber and Hannah Arendt amongst its ranks. About 20 per cent of the university’s student population is made up of foreign or international students with foreign students making up more than 30 per cent of research students.

4. Humboldt University of Berlin

Humboldt University of Berlin is one of the most respected universities in the world. For more than a century, the university has been at the center of ground breaking research and scientific discovery.

The university’s extensive library contains about 6.5 million books, thousands of journals and magazines and is considered as one of the largest in the world.

Some of the most famous figures in human history including Albeit Einstein, Karl Marx, Engels, and Max Planck are alumni of the Humboldt University of Berlin. In addition, at least 40 Nobel prizewinners are affiliates of the university.
